Diaphragm Coupling Market Dynamics
DRIVER
"Rising Demand for Maintenance Free Power Transmission"
The Diaphragm Coupling Market Growth is heavily influenced by the industrial sector demanding highly reliable, maintenance free power transmission solutions. Traditional lubricated gear couplings require periodic maintenance and are susceptible to premature wear if lubrication fails. In contrast, diaphragm designs operate without any lubrication, eliminating a major point of potential failure and reducing routine maintenance labor by 80%. This characteristic is particularly valuable in remote or hazardous locations where access is restricted. Facilities integrating these advanced mechanical components report extending their mean time between maintenance intervals to 5 years, significantly improving overall plant availability. This compelling value proposition continues to encourage plant engineers to specify these couplings for new projects and retrofit applications alike.
RESTRAINT
"High Initial Procurement and Installation Complexity"
Despite the long term operational benefits, the Diaphragm Coupling Market Outlook faces headwinds regarding substantial initial procurement costs. These highly engineered components typically require an investment 40% higher than conventional coupling alternatives of similar torque capacity. The manufacturing process involves precision machining of flexible profiles from high strength alloys, which inherently increases production expenses. Additionally, the installation process demands strict alignment tolerances, often requiring specialized laser alignment equipment and consuming up to 15 hours of highly skilled technician labor.

By Type
Single Diaphragm: The Single Diaphragm segment represents a crucial configuration within the Diaphragm Coupling Market, designed primarily for applications requiring high stiffness and moderate misalignment capabilities. These units utilize a single flexible element to transmit torque while accommodating angular deflections up to 1 degree. This compact design is highly favored in applications where space between the driving and driven equipment is severely limited, offering a 20% reduction in overall installation length compared to dual element alternatives. Engineers frequently deploy these couplings in precisely aligned machinery where axial growth is minimal and radial support is robust. The simplistic yet robust nature of the single element design ensures highly reliable power transmission with minimal rotating mass, making it suitable for motor driven pump applications operating at elevated speeds. As industrial facilities optimize their equipment footprints, the demand for these compact, reliable power transmission components continues to expand. Manufacturers focus on optimizing the membrane profile to maximize fatigue life while maintaining the required torsional rigidity for precise speed control in continuous manufacturing processes.
Double Diaphragm: The Double Diaphragm segment dominates the high performance sector of the Diaphragm Coupling Market due to its superior ability to accommodate complex misalignments. By utilizing two flexible elements separated by a central spacer tube, this configuration can absorb angular, axial, and parallel misalignments simultaneously. This design is essential for critical rotating equipment, safely managing parallel offsets up to 5 mm without imposing excessive reaction forces on connected machinery bearings. The extended spacer design also provides vital thermal growth accommodation for high temperature applications like gas turbines. Industry data indicates these versatile components represent approximately 65% of total high performance coupling installations globally. The inherent fail safe characteristics, combined with the ability to bridge large distances between shaft ends, make them the standard choice for rigorous industrial applications. Engineering teams rely heavily on these robust units to protect multi million dollar rotating assets from damaging vibration and structural stresses over extended operational lifespans, securing their strong position across heavy industrial sectors.
By Application
Turbo-Machinery: Within the Diaphragm Coupling Market, the Turbo-Machinery application segment demands the highest levels of engineering precision and reliability. These components are critical for connecting gas and steam turbines to various driven equipment under extreme operational conditions. Couplings in this sector routinely operate at extraordinary speeds, often surpassing 30000 RPM, requiring meticulous dynamic balancing to prevent catastrophic vibrational issues. The flexible elements must withstand massive torque loads while operating in high ambient temperature environments adjacent to turbine exhaust sections. Facilities investing in modern turbo machinery require these couplings to deliver an operational reliability rate of 99.9% to prevent immensely costly plant outages. The integration of advanced superalloys in the flexible membranes ensures long term fatigue resistance under continuous dynamic loading. As global energy demands require more efficient turbine operations, the specification of these high performance mechanical components remains absolutely essential for maximizing plant throughput and protecting critical capital assets from misalignment induced mechanical failures.
Compressors: The Compressors segment represents a massive volume driver for the Diaphragm Coupling Market across the petrochemical and natural gas processing industries. Centrifugal and axial compressors require continuous torque transmission combined with the ability to absorb significant thermal expansion during startup and shutdown cycles. These specialized couplings are engineered to handle continuous torque ratings exceeding 500000 Nm while mitigating torsional resonances within the compressor train. The adoption of these maintenance free components has allowed processing facilities to extend their continuous operational runs, frequently achieving 6 years between major compressor overhauls. This extended run time dramatically improves overall plant profitability by minimizing planned downtime events. Furthermore, the precise torsional stiffness characteristics of these couplings help prevent rotor dynamic instabilities that can severely damage internal compressor labyrinth seals. Plant operators continue to upgrade legacy gear couplings to these advanced diaphragm designs to achieve superior reliability and lower total lifecycle costs in critical gas compression applications.
Generators: In the Generators application segment, the Diaphragm Coupling Market provides critical connections between prime movers and electrical power generation equipment. These couplings must transmit massive power loads smoothly while isolating the generator rotor from engine or turbine vibrations. Applications range from standby diesel generators to massive combined cycle power plant installations capable of generating over 500 megawatts of electricity. The flexible coupling design ensures that minor structural shifting of the foundation does not translate into damaging bearing loads on the highly sensitive generator shaft. Utility operators rely on these components to deliver a minimum 20 year service life under continuous base load conditions. The elimination of lubrication requirements is particularly beneficial in these clean power generation environments, preventing oil contamination and reducing fire risks. As the global power infrastructure expands and modernizes, the consistent demand for high capacity generator couplings provides a stable foundation for ongoing manufacturing growth and technical development.
Pumps: The Pumps segment encompasses a vast array of fluid handling applications within the Diaphragm Coupling Market, spanning municipal water treatment to severe service refinery applications. Boiler feed pumps and pipeline injection pumps utilize these couplings to ensure reliable fluid transfer under high pressure conditions. These robust components effectively accommodate the thermal expansion of pump casings that occurs when handling fluids at temperatures up to 350 degrees Celsius. By utilizing an engineered spacer design, maintenance teams can easily replace pump mechanical seals without moving the heavy motor or pump casing, reducing repair times by approximately 45%. This drop out spacer functionality is highly valued by maintenance personnel working to minimize process interruptions. The inherent balance and low vibration characteristics of these couplings also significantly extend the life of pump mechanical seals and bearings, resulting in highly efficient fluid transfer operations across industrial facilities globally.
Marine/Offshore Platform: The Marine/Offshore Platform application segment presents uniquely challenging environments for the Diaphragm Coupling Market, requiring exceptional resistance to harsh corrosive elements. Couplings deployed in these offshore environments connect critical propulsion systems, water injection pumps, and onboard power generation equipment. To combat the highly corrosive saltwater atmosphere, manufacturers utilize specialized materials such as Inconel and proprietary marine grade coatings that improve component longevity by 60% compared to standard industrial models. The space constraints on offshore platforms necessitate highly compact coupling designs capable of transmitting immense power within confined machinery modules. Furthermore, these components must meet rigorous maritime classification society standards, often requiring certification testing that involves 10000 cycles of simulated extreme sea conditions. The absolute necessity for fail safe operation in remote offshore locations drives operators to specify these premium, maintenance free couplings to ensure continuous platform operations and prevent immensely costly emergency helicopter repair dispatches.
Others: The Others application segment within the Diaphragm Coupling Market includes diverse industrial uses such as test stand equipment, cooling tower fans, and specialized manufacturing machinery. Test stands require couplings with extremely low unbalance and high torsional rigidity to accurately measure the performance of developmental engines and motors operating at dynamic load profiles. In large scale cooling tower applications, composite tube diaphragm couplings are utilized to span distances exceeding 4 meters between the drive motor and the massive fan gearbox. These specialized long span configurations effectively eliminate the need for intermediate support bearings, significantly simplifying the mechanical layout and reducing total system weight. Industry analysis shows this diverse segment accounts for approximately 12% of total specialized coupling demand, driven by unique engineering challenges requiring custom tailored power transmission solutions. The versatility of the flexible membrane technology allows manufacturers to adapt their designs to perfectly match these highly specific and demanding niche applications.
